DOWNLOAD NOWSaquinavir is an HIV protease inhibitor (Kis = 0.12 and <0.1 nM for HIV-1 and HIV-2 protease, respectively).1 It is selective for HIV-1 and HIV-2 protease over human aspartic proteases, renin, pepsin, pepsinogen C, cathepsin D, and cathepsin E at 10 µM. Saquinavir inhibits replication of clinical isolates of HIV-1 in a variety of cell-based assays and has antiviral activity against HIV-1 in infected C8166 cells (IC50 = 2 nM).1,2 It also inhibits the activity of the severe acute respiratory coronavirus 2 (SARS-CoV-2) main protease (Mpro), also known as 3C-like protease (3CLpro), with an IC50 value of 9.92 µM.3
